#54c275 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#54c275 is composed of 32.9% red, 76.1%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 138 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 54.5%. #54c275 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ffea with #008500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#54c275 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#54c275 has RGB values of R:84, G:194,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5554805.

Shades and Tints of #54c275
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3fbf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#54c275
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8c8a is the less saturated color, while #1ef860 is the most saturated one.
